Health Needs Assessment for Kisumu, Kenya

Maoulidi, Moumie

Kisumu, the capital of Nyanza Province in western Kenya, was designated as a Millennium City by the Earth Institute at Columbia University in 2006. The city is struggling to reduce high maternal and child mortality rates and faces numerous other health challenges, including high rates of malaria and HIV prevalence, lack of qualified health workers and a dilapidated health infrastructure. Poor access to health services, clean water and sanitation facilities also contributes to the high burden of ill-health in the city.
